Gen Kayani meets Turkish President

Rawalpindi—Chief of Army Staff General Ashfaq Parvez Kayani who is on a four- day official visit to Turkey met the political and military leadership of Turkey here Wednesday.

General Kayani called on Turkish President Abdullah Gul and discussed matters of mutual interest. Both sides reinforced long term strategic relations between Pakistan and Turkey.

Chief of Army Staff also visited the tomb of great Turkish leader Attaturk where he laid a floral wreath and offered Fateha.

Earlier, General Ashfaq Parvez Kayani visited Land Forces Headquartes where he was given a warm welcome. A smartly turned out contingent of the Turkish Land forces presented him guard of honour.

Chief of Army Staff was given a detailed briefing on Turkish Land Forces.

Later, he separately called on General S Isik Kosnar, Commander of Turkish Land forces and General Mehmet Ilker Basbug, Chief of the Turkish General Staff.

There was complete unanimity of views on matters of strategic and professional interest. Both sides reiterated the need to further enhance the special and time tested friendship between the two countries.

Turkish Land Forces Commander also presented the Legion of Merit Award to General Ashfaq Parvez Kayani.
